Home Company manufactures tables with vinyl tops. The standard material cost for the vinyl user per Type-R table is $7.80 based on six square feet of vinyl at a cost of $1.30 per square foot. A production run of 1,000 tables in January 20XX resulted in usage of 6,400 square feet of vinyl at a cost of $1.20 per square foot, a total cost of $7,680. Raw materials are carried at actual cost.
Compute:
a) a) Materials quantity variance.
b) b) Materials price variance.

Explanation / Answer
a. MQV=(SQ-AQ)*SP
=(6000-6400)*1.3=-520
Standard quantity=1000*6=6000
So, MQV=520 unfavorable
b. MPV=(SP-AP)*AQ
=(1.3-1.2)*6400=640 favorable
